Output dd2be8ca7ff799dbd77439c374b3b1a74bedc949d55dbbdb06a566ecb5ff3891:4

value
11511663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1138e72f2588108e47aea58714e8c3fc669b5059 OP_EQUAL
address
33G5aVtvo4pFdqXHM5Hg1sS1K7n12eAeD2
transaction
dd2be8ca7ff799dbd77439c374b3b1a74bedc949d55dbbdb06a566ecb5ff3891
spent
true